Palo Alto Networks, Inc. is an American multinational cybersecurity company with headquarters in Santa Clara, California. Its core products are a platform that includes advanced firewalls and cloud-based offerings that extend those firewalls to cover other aspects of security.

Infamous ransomware hackers reveal new tool to brute-force VPNs
- The infamous Black Basta ransomware actors created an automated framework for brute-forcing firewalls, VPNs, and other edge networking devices.
- Their tool, called BRUTED, has been in use since 2023 and is used for large-scale credential stuffing and brute-force attacks.
- BRUTED targets several VPNs and firewalls, including SonicWall NetExtender, Palo Alto GlobalProtect, Cisco AnyConnect, and more.
- To protect against such attacks, businesses should ensure strong, unique passwords, enforce multi-factor authentication, and apply zero-trust network access.

Terraform 1.11 brings ephemeral values to managed resources with write-only arguments
- HashiCorp Terraform 1.11 is now available, featuring write-only arguments for managed resources.
- Write-only arguments allow the use of ephemeral values in specific resource arguments, enhancing security.
- Terraform 1.10 introduced ephemeral values for handling sensitive data, and 1.11 extends this to managed resources.
- With write-only arguments, values can only be written to and not read, adding an extra layer of security.
- By using write-only arguments, secrets like passwords can be securely passed to resources without being exposed in artifacts.
- Examples of write-only arguments are master_password_wo in AWS resources and administrator_password_wo in Azure resources.

New NTT DATA and Palo Alto Networks offering enhances private 5G security for industry
- NTT DATA and Palo Alto Networks have announced a new managed security service to enhance private 5G security in industrial and operational technology environments.
- The service combines Palo Alto Networks Next-Generation Firewall and OT/IOT subscriptions with NTT DATA's Private 5G architecture.
- The joint offering aims to provide improved network visibility, access control, and automated threat detection and response capabilities.
- The solution addresses the challenge of limited visibility in private 5G networks and helps organizations proactively mitigate risks.
